Tether News: Unveils USAT Stablecoin for U.S., Appoints Bo Hines to Lead Division

  • On Friday, Tether unveiled USAT, a new U.S.-regulated stablecoin, and appointed Bo Hines as CEO of its American division in New York City.
  • The launch responds to the recently enacted GENIUS Act, which sets federal rules for stablecoin issuers and bars USDT's entry into the U.S. market.
  • USAT targets U.S. businesses and institutions, will use Tether's Hadron technology, and have Anchorage Digital as issuer and Cantor Fitzgerald as reserve custodian.
  • Tether CEO Paolo Ardoino said USAT shows commitment to the dollar's dominance in the digital age, while Bo Hines stated, "We want to dominate, but we want to do that in the U.S."
  • This move marks Tether's strategic entry into the U.S. market, leveraging regulatory compliance and political connections to expand despite prior controversies surrounding USDT.
